<title>drm: fix a use-after-free when GPU acceleration disabled</title>
<updated>2013-06-13T16:45:02+00:00</updated>
<author>
<name>Huacai Chen</name>
<email>chenhc@lemote.com</email>
</author>
<published>2013-05-21T06:23:43+00:00</published>
<link rel='alternate' type='text/html' href='https://git.toradex.cn/cgit/linux-toradex.git/commit/?id=7cfaeaba14a0fd625d96ba35fda75c8eed60a368'/>
<id>7cfaeaba14a0fd625d96ba35fda75c8eed60a368</id>
<content type='text'>
commit b7ea85a4fed37835eec78a7be3039c8dc22b8178 upstream.

When GPU acceleration is disabled, drm_vblank_cleanup() will free the
vblank-related data, such as vblank_refcount, vblank_inmodeset, etc.
But we found that drm_vblank_post_modeset() may be called after the
cleanup, which use vblank_refcount and vblank_inmodeset. And this will
cause a kernel panic.

Fix this by return immediately if dev-&gt;num_crtcs is zero. This is the
same thing that drm_vblank_pre_modeset() does.

<title>radeon: Fix system hang issue when using KMS with older cards</title>
<updated>2013-06-13T16:45:00+00:00</updated>
<author>
<name>Adis Hamzić</name>
<email>adis@hamzadis.com</email>
</author>
<published>2013-06-02T14:47:54+00:00</published>
<link rel='alternate' type='text/html' href='https://git.toradex.cn/cgit/linux-toradex.git/commit/?id=f6321eec602f4eed6a78b0cbb91514d7c4cb74b7'/>
<id>f6321eec602f4eed6a78b0cbb91514d7c4cb74b7</id>
<content type='text'>
commit e49f3959a96dc279860af7e86e6dbcfda50580a5 upstream.

The current radeon driver initialization routines, when using KMS, are written
so that the IRQ installation routine is called before initializing the WB buffer
and the CP rings. With some ASICs, though, the IRQ routine tries to access the
GFX_INDEX ring causing a call to RREG32 with the value of -1 in
radeon_fence_read. This, in turn causes the system to completely hang with some
cards, requiring a hard reset.

A call stack that can cause such a hang looks like this (using rv515 ASIC for the
example here):
 * rv515_init (rv515.c)
 * radeon_irq_kms_init (radeon_irq_kms.c)
 * drm_irq_install (drm_irq.c)
 * radeon_driver_irq_preinstall_kms (radeon_irq_kms.c)
 * rs600_irq_process (rs600.c)
 * radeon_fence_process - due to SW interrupt (radeon_fence.c)
 * radeon_fence_read (radeon_fence.c)
 * hang due to RREG32(-1)

The patch moves the IRQ installation to the card startup routine, after the ring
has been initialized, but before the IRQ has been set. This fixes the issue, but
requires a check to see if the IRQ is already installed, as is the case in the
system resume codepath.
I have tested the patch on three machines using the rv515, the rv770 and the
evergreen ASIC. They worked without issues.

This seems to be a known issue and has been reported on several bug tracking
sites by various distributions (see links below). Most of reports recommend
booting the system with KMS disabled and then enabling KMS by reloading the
radeon module. For some reason, this was indeed a usable workaround, however,
UMS is now deprecated and disabled by default.
